花店后台管理系统数据流图
时间: 2024-06-28 22:00:31 浏览: 3
后台管理系统数据流图(Data Flow Diagram, DFD)通常用于描述在花店管理系统的各个组件间如何传递数据和信息。这种图表可以帮助我们理解系统的工作流程和数据流动。在花店系统中,数据流图可能会包括以下几个部分:
1. **用户界面**:用户通过网页或应用界面选择商品、下单或查看订单状态。
- 数据流入:用户输入的订单信息(如产品名称、数量、收货地址等)
- 数据流出:确认信息、订单生成通知
2. **订单处理模块**:接收用户请求,验证数据,创建新的订单。
- 数据流入:用户输入的数据
- 数据流出:订单ID、状态更新
3. **库存管理模块**:检查库存量,更新库存记录。
- 数据流入:订单中的产品信息
- 数据流出:库存变更信息
4. **支付处理模块**:处理支付请求,并可能触发财务记录的更新。
- 数据流入:支付请求、订单信息
- 数据流出:支付确认、财务交易记录
5. **物流模块**:跟踪包裹状态,更新物流信息。
- 数据流入:订单ID、物流更新
- 数据流出:配送通知、快递跟踪链接
6. **数据库管理**:存储和检索用户、订单、库存、支付和物流相关信息。
- 数据流入:所有模块产生的数据
- 数据流出:查询结果、数据更新
相关问题
花店管理系统数据字典
花店管理系统数据字典包含了系统中所有数据表的详细信息,包括表名、字段名、数据类型、长度、约束条件等。以下是花店管理系统数据字典的一个简单示例:
-- 数据库:flower_shop
-- 表:customer(客户信息表)
CREATE TABLE customer (
id INT PRIMARY KEY, -- 客户ID
name VARCHAR(50) NOT NULL, -- 客户姓名
phone VARCHAR(20) NOT NULL, -- 客户电话
address VARCHAR(100), -- 客户地址
email VARCHAR(50), -- 客户邮箱
gender CHAR(1) DEFAULT 'M' CHECK(gender IN ('M', 'F')), -- 客户性别
birthday DATE, -- 客户生日
create_time TIMESTAMP DEFAULT CURRENT_TIMESTAMP -- 创建时间
);
-- 表:order(订单信息表)
CREATE TABLE order (
id INT PRIMARY KEY, -- 订单ID
customer_id INT NOT NULL, -- 客户ID
order_time TIMESTAMP DEFAULT CURRENT_TIMESTAMP, -- 下单时间
total_price DECIMAL(10, 2) NOT NULL, -- 订单总价
status INT DEFAULT 0 CHECK(status IN (0, 1, 2)), -- 订单状态(0:待付款,1:已付款,2:已取消)
FOREIGN KEY (customer_id) REFERENCES customer(id) -- 外键关联客户信息表
);
-- 表:order_item(订单商品明细表)
CREATE TABLE order_item (
id INT PRIMARY KEY, -- 明细ID
order_id INT NOT NULL, -- 订单ID
product_id INT NOT NULL, -- 商品ID
quantity INT NOT NULL, -- 商品数量
price DECIMAL(10, 2) NOT NULL, -- 商品单价
FOREIGN KEY (order_id) REFERENCES order(id), -- 外键关联订单信息表
FOREIGN KEY (product_id) REFERENCES product(id) -- 外键关联商品信息表
);
-- 表:product(商品信息表)
CREATE TABLE product (
id INT PRIMARY KEY, -- 商品ID
name VARCHAR(50) NOT NULL, -- 商品名称
category VARCHAR(50) NOT NULL, -- 商品分类
price DECIMAL(10, 2) NOT NULL, -- 商品单价
stock INT NOT NULL, -- 商品库存
description VARCHAR(200), -- 商品描述
create_time TIMESTAMP DEFAULT CURRENT_TIMESTAMP -- 创建时间
);
花店管理系统数据库设计数据字典
好的,以下是一个简单的花店管理系统数据库设计数据字典:
1. 花卉表(Flower)
- flower_id:花卉ID,主键
- name:花卉名称
- description:花卉描述
- price:花卉价格
- quantity:花卉库存数量
2. 客户表(Customer)
- customer_id:客户ID,主键
- name:客户姓名
- phone:客户联系电话
- address:客户地址
3. 订单表(Order)
- order_id:订单ID,主键
- customer_id:客户ID,外键
- order_date:订单日期
- total_price:订单总价
4. 订单明细表(OrderDetail)
- detail_id:订单明细ID,主键
- order_id:订单ID,外键
- flower_id:花卉ID,外键
- quantity:花卉数量
- unit_price:花卉单价
5. 供应商表(Supplier)
- supplier_id:供应商ID,主键
- name:供应商名称
- phone:供应商联系电话
- address:供应商地址
6. 采购表(Purchase)
- purchase_id:采购ID,主键
- supplier_id:供应商ID,外键
- purchase_date:采购日期
- total_price:采购总价
7. 采购明细表(PurchaseDetail)
- detail_id:采购明细ID,主键
- purchase_id:采购ID,外键
- flower_id:花卉ID,外键
- quantity:花卉数量
- unit_price:花卉单价
以上是一个简单的数据字典,具体的数据库设计还需要根据实际业务需求进行调整和优化。
相关推荐
![rar](https://img-home.csdnimg.cn/images/20210720083606.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![doc](https://img-home.csdnimg.cn/images/20210720083327.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)